Overview
This Lead role sits within a consumer digital experimentation organization and is accountable for operational support across the end-to-end experimentation lifecycle. The role ensures consistent throughput from intake to launch to closeout, maintains high-quality program records and results artifacts, and drives clear, timely program communications that improve transparency and adoption of learnings. Partnering closely with experimentation orchestration and execution leaders, analysts, product teams, and analytics partners, this role creates the operating rhythm, standards, and communications channels that keep the program running smoothly and delivering value.
Core Responsibilities
1) Operational Support & Throughput Management
Throughput & capacity coordination: Maintain a clear view of pipeline health, WIP, blockers, and dependencies; facilitate actions that keep work moving and reduce cycle time.
Operating cadence: Run recurring program rituals (status reviews, priority/readiness checkpoints, and retros) to ensure alignment and predictable execution.
Administrative and logistical support: Provide program-level coordination across tools, artifacts, meeting notes, action tracking, and documentation to support orchestration/execution teams.
Technical execution support: Support execution leads as needed to provide coverage during vacations or busy times to support consistent throughput.
2) Program Communications & Stakeholder Alignment
Stakeholder communications strategy: Develop and execute a communication plan that keeps leaders and partner teams informed of progress, risks, decisions, and outcomes.
Status reporting: Produce consistent weekly/monthly reporting on experiment pipeline, milestones, blockers, and key operational metrics.
Primary point of contact: Serve as a central connector for program operations and execution related questions, ensuring timely follow-ups and crisp handoffs.
3) Data Hygiene, Compliance to Process & Continuous Improvement
Data hygiene & audit readiness: Enforce naming conventions, tagging, ticket hygiene, and closure requirements across tracking tools and repositories.
Process adherence: Ensure consistent execution against defined workflows for launch readiness, closures, and EOL hygiene.
Operational analytics: Monitor engagement with dashboards/repositories/newsletters and recommend improvements based on usage insights.
Process improvement: Continuously refine templates, SOPs, and tool usage to reduce friction, improve clarity, automate, apply AI, and increase throughput.

Success Measures
Throughput & predictability: Experiments move from intake to closeout with clear visibility, minimal blockers, and improved cycle times.
Operational quality: High compliance with workflow steps, ticket closure, and end-of-life hygiene; low rework due to missing artifacts or poor documentation.
Results visibility & adoption: Results repository is current, searchable, and widely used; partner teams consistently consume and act on learnings.
Communications effectiveness: Program updates and newsletters ship on schedule with strong engagement and positive stakeholder feedback.
